In an age that demands hyper acceleration, kinetic flashes and byte voracity, Blak Saagan sticks out like a sore thumb with a sprawling body of work that requires attention and unlocks profound symbols
and meaning with every passage. After a 5 year gap, the Venetian composer returns with his most personal and openly political statement yet,
‘Un Sequestro Lungo 10.000 Anni’, a staggering 108 minute triple album soundtracking a dystopian city through flashes of futuristic fourth world visions, warehouse 80s rave-ups, meditative trance and dark rumblings.

Following his acclaimed ‘Se Ci Fosse La Luce Sarebbe Bellissimo’ was never going to be an easy feat but Samuele Gottardello (Blak Saagan) approached the fresh canvas with a renewed sense of
commitment sparking a dense parallel world inhabited by paranoia, control and repression. A world that is relieved by the figure of a woman with the body of a bird emerging from the asphalt and freeing
humanity from the “sequestro” (kidnapping) to which it has long been subjected. Dystopia pushed to the limits and sadly close to our current affairs.

Stemming from a collaboration with Iranian illustrator Majid Bita, ‘Un Sequestro Lungo 10.000 Anni’ narrates a city populated with imaginary creatures bustling to the rhythms of Iranian punk, rebels with mullets sweating through Middle Eastern hallucinatory disco beats, propaganda VHS tapes and Saagan’s usual atmospheric celestiality built on library music, kosmische architectures and industrial serenity.

Referencing the ecosystem that Marija Gimbutas and Philip K. Dick handed down to us, Blak Saagan’s music threads the needle hypnotically moving from Carpenter synth worship, the anxiogenic
cyber-pulsating ‘The Blak Fire’ or the persian EDM of ‘Idoli Rotti fatti di Paura ed Oro’, to metaphysical experimentations that recall the work of legendary Italian sound architects Egisto
Macchi and Nora Orlandi, the bouncing astral esoteric ‘La Dama con il Corpo di Uccello’ and the spiritual cadence of ‘Mila nel bosco’. The authoritarian climax of the album is fully delivered on tracks
like ‘Il Giorno di Zaha'kol’ and ‘Daēvā - Falso Dio’ where pounding severity reaches the textural punishment of heavy-hitters like Godflesh and Ramleh, industrial malaise for the masses.

‘Un Sequestro Lungo 10.000 Anni’ is also the first Blak Saagan album to feature vocal contributions, heightening the cinematic experience and carrying it spiritually. Ambient-folk goddess
Julinko brings an elysian quality to ‘Il Giorno di Zaha'kol’, the submerged vocals of techno produce Annalisa Iembo (Jerome) are printed on the drugged out coldwave hit ‘Benzocrazia’, Italian illustrator Liz Van Der Nüll posse-raps on the synth-punk siren blaring ‘FRREPa’ while cosmic loner James Jonathan Clancy ethereally closes ‘Idoli Rotti fatti di Paura ed Oro’.

‘Un Sequestro Lungo 10.000 Anni’ plays like a puzzle where every piece eerily discloses a historical
metaphor, a captivating voyage where Blak Saagan’s time machine crosses 10,000 years of patriarchy, monotheism, colonialism and capitalism, denouncing a cruel present, while remembering a
gloomy past. Some might call it conscious escapism or spiritual socialism, some might see it a evoking a new realm, a path trailblazed by outsiders like David Sylvian, Muslimgauze and Chrome... painting a black horizon from which, perhaps, hope can still emerge.

These apparent limitations set the scene for an incredibly rich and rewarding voyage that immediately establishes a strong identity that oscillates between circular dream soundscapes and psychedelic rhythmic architectures. Bono / Burattini excels in threading magical images where objects transform without warning (Your House Is A Ghost) and collapse into kosmische grooves (La Trama Del Desiderio) or when humming electronics mold into temporal dimensions (Sogno Nel Vigneto). Burattini’s astonishing use of the drum kit and her mallet driven timbre produce space and tension (Dinner Illusion) perfectly complementing Bono’s synthesized realm made of nuance and reflection (Dancing Demons). One of the album’s key elements is the sparse use of Bono’s singing, an intricate mix of measured phrasing, breathing, spiral structures and extrasensorial-like choirs that seem to reference the rich Italian tradition of cosmic jazz, library music and the unmatched work of the RAI engineers in the 70s working with Gruppo Di Improvvisazione Nuova Consonanza, Morricone, Daniela Casa. The driving Can-like pulse of Le Ossa shows force and flow while Stella’s haunting piano recreates a futuristic horror-movie OST.

‘Suono In Un Tempo Trasfigurato’ is beautifully recorded and mixed by Italian composer Stefano Pilia, a perfect match for Bono / Burattini’s sonic explorations and for a record that intersects experimental wave, alien grooves, contemporary electronics and futuristic sci-fi. Their blend of analog electronics and organic pulses place them in a time out of joint where dancing remains the one constant ritual.
